The Appeal of a Crazy Rich Asians TV Series
The prospect of a Crazy Rich Asians TV show holds significant appeal for several key reasons. The expansive world created by Kevin Kwan offers ample opportunities for a captivating small-screen adaptation, and the potential return of beloved characters further fuels the excitement.
Expanding on the Source Material
Kevin Kwan's novels, including Crazy Rich Asians, China Rich Girlfriend, and Rich People Problems, offer a wealth of material beyond what was depicted in the first film. A television series could explore these additional storylines, creating a richer, more expansive narrative universe.
- Multiple Storylines: The TV format allows for interwoven narratives, introducing new characters and families from the books, expanding the world beyond the central Rachel and Nick relationship. We could see more of Astrid Leong's life, or delve deeper into the complexities of the Young family dynamics.
- Character Development: A series allows for a more nuanced exploration of characters and their relationships. We could witness the evolution of Rachel and Nick's marriage, the development of secondary characters, and a deeper understanding of their motivations and internal struggles.
- Cultural Immersion: The television format provides ample time to showcase the vibrant culture and traditions of Singaporean high society, offering viewers a deeper appreciation of the setting's unique intricacies. This could involve exploring various cultural events, traditions, and customs in greater detail.

Potential Challenges and Hurdles
While the appeal of a Crazy Rich Asians TV series is undeniable, several challenges would need to be addressed to ensure its success.
Casting and Production
Replicating the film's lavish production design and assembling a diverse, talented cast would be a significant undertaking requiring substantial resources.
- Finding the Right Cast: The original film's success was partly due to its perfect casting. Finding actors who can match the charisma and screen presence of the original cast would be a considerable challenge.
- International Filming: Securing filming locations in Singapore and other international destinations, and managing the logistical complexities involved, would require significant financial investment and careful planning.
- Balancing Authenticity and Appeal: Striking a balance between authentic representation of Singaporean culture and broad appeal to a global audience is essential for the show's success.
Narrative Direction and Plotlines
Adapting the source material while creating a compelling and original narrative arc for a television series would demand careful planning and execution.
- Avoiding Repetition: The series must avoid simply retelling the story of the film. A unique and engaging storyline spanning multiple seasons is crucial.
- Strong Writing Team: A talented writing team capable of crafting a cohesive and compelling narrative that respects the source material while creating something new is essential.
- Maintaining the Tone: The unique blend of romance, humor, and social commentary that characterized the film must be carefully maintained throughout the series.
